[quote=Anonymous]One of mine (8) has never eaten red meat in her life. We don't eat much red meat either, but when we do she gets tofu or beans and grains (rice, quinoa, etc.) instead. We also modify how we cook - so not everything is covered in a sauce we know they'll hate, or we'll let them choose what type of sauce to put on pasta, or we'll steam some veggies before roasting the rest in a specific way. But they don't get a separate meal, particularly something like nuggets or mac and cheese, just because. Dietary preferences are one thing, but ours tend towards pickiness and familiar eating, so we draw firm lines and stick to them. [/quote]
